The Gatewall internal gateway enforces rate limits per client principal, not per IP. Defaults: 120 requests/minute sustained, burst of 40, enforced via sliding window in the Fenwick cache tier. Exceeding the limit returns 429 with a Retry-After header; three consecutive windows over limit trigger a 15-minute lockout logged to the Auditgrid sink. Limits are configured in gatewall.yaml and cannot be overridden at runtime. Review requests against the staging gateway must authenticate with the token below.

portal login ticket: eyJhbGciOiJIUzI1NiIsInR5cCI6IkpXVCJ9.eyJzdWIiOiIG5IqSfIn0.9010pM2K

// BULK_EDIT_BATCH_LIMIT caps rows mutated per request in the Thornvale
// admin table. Larger batches starve the replication queue and were the
// root cause of the March lockup. If you change this, update the audit
// exporter's page size to match or provenance records will desync.
// Changes here must cite the originating build; verification compares
// against the token below.

session token of bajeg-bajop = htk4_6c57

# Verifo validator plugins — env config
# Each validator ships as a plugin and gets loaded at boot.
# Third-party plugins are fetched from our internal registry,
# so don't point this at anything public, please.
# The registry rejects anonymous pulls, so the loader needs
# its auth token defined right here on the next line:

secret setting of kagup-haweg: RELAY_SECRET20=79282600b75847005433

### Runbook: Account Recovery — Payment Retry Idempotency

When reviewing retry logic in Tollgate, confirm every retry reuses the original idempotency key; a fresh key on retry risks double charges. If a customer account is locked mid-retry, recover it through the Tollgate admin CLI, which replays pending intents safely. The CLI unseal step expects the recovery passphrase shown below.

unlock words, bawef-kahap: sorax-sorir-quenys-aldok